BARCELONA: Barcelona host rivals Real Madrid in the first leg of the Spanish Super Cup on Sunday (Monday in Manila) badly in need of a morale-boosting win following the world record sale of Neymar to Paris Saint-Germain.
Despite banking 222 million euros ($261 million) for the Brazilian, Barca’s scattergun approach to finding a replacement has so far been unsuccessful with bids for Liverpool’s Philippe Coutinho and Ousmane Dembele of Borussia Dortmund so far rebuffed.
